jsx相关内容

人们为什么将{ " }在他们的React/JSX中?

我在一些React文档以及截屏视频中都有此内容.人们将在其JSX模板中编写{ " " }. 他们为什么这样做?看起来他们正在将其用作换行符的替代方法,但我看不到任何地方都明确说明了这一点. 解决方案 这用于在文本块中放置一个显式空格,因为在存在另一个标记时,在编译/转换时会忽略前导和尾随空格. 示例: Text some Text ..
发布时间:2020-04-25 03:20:55 其他开发

如何在reactjs JSX中嵌套if语句?

我想知道是否有可能在reactjs jsx中嵌套吗? 我尝试了各种不同的方法,但无法使其正常工作. 我正在寻找 if (x) { loading screen } else { if (y) { possible title if we need it } main } 我已经尝试过了,但是无法渲染.我尝试了各种方法.一旦添加嵌套的if,它总是会中断 ..
发布时间:2020-04-25 03:20:53 前端开发

React JSX错误:未封闭的正则表达式

最近,我在Visual Studio代码上编码React应用程序时遇到问题.由于这个问题,每当我在React Component的render函数中编写JSX并将其保存时,它都会变得混乱(我的意思是缩进会变得混乱).看图片: 此错误也显示如下错误: 1.未封闭的正则表达式 如何解决这个问题? 解决方案 如果使用的是jshint插件,请将其删除并安装ESLint插件. 它是Rea ..
发布时间:2020-04-25 03:20:45 其他开发

在JSX中用花括号声明const

我刚刚开始使用React Native并习惯了JSX语法.这就是我在说的吗?还是我在谈论TypeScript?还是... ES6?反正... 我已经看到了: const { foo } = this.props; 在类函数中.花括号的目的是什么?使用和不使用花括号有什么区别? 解决方案 它是解构分配 解构赋值语法是一个JavaScript表达式, 使从数组解压缩值或从 ..
发布时间:2020-04-25 03:20:34 其他开发

除非提供了'--jsx'标志,否则无法使用JSX

我已经四处寻找解决这个问题的方法.所有这些都建议在您的tsconfig.json文件中添加"jsx": "react".我已经做了.另一个是添加"include: []",我也做了.但是,当我尝试编辑.tsx文件时,仍然出现错误.下面是我的tsconfig文件. { "compilerOptions": { "module": "commonjs", ..
发布时间:2020-04-25 03:20:30 其他开发

如何在VSCode中自动缩进jsx

VSCode似乎不会在jsx中自动缩进HTML元素? 有什么办法可以解决它. 更新: 在 Atom 中: 当我输入 时,原子将显示: 按return键后,结果为(注意光标的位置): 在 VSCode 中: 解决方案 尝试将语言模式更改为JavaScript React. 打开命令面板. 键入change language mode 按 ..
发布时间:2020-04-25 03:20:24 其他开发

在JSX中拥有变量属性的最佳方法是什么?

希望我的问题很清楚,我主要是在寻找一种将属性动态附加到JSX输入的方法. 在不重写JSX从JS编译为常规HTML的方式的情况下,是否有可能做到这一点? 解决方案 您可以使用 JSX传播属性以将其转换为属性: const DemoComponent = ({ ..
发布时间:2020-04-25 03:20:17 其他开发